The Polar Express: This movie is a heartwarming animated fantasy story for the whole family. A young and doubtful boy lies awake in his bed one Christmas Eve, waiting to hear the bells of Santa's sleigh. To his shock and surprise a load roar greets him instead. He goes outside to and is met by a train conductor. He then boards the train, the Polar Express, and is taken on the adventure of a lifetime.

Natural Born Killers: Mary Mallory is a teenager with an abusive father. After falling in love with Mickey, they viscously murder Mary's parents. Now they are on the run along Rt. 666. As they run, they go on killing sprees, usually leaving one person alive that can recount the events. As time continues they become a media sensation, almost national heroes.

The Rocketeer: The year is 1938, and pilot Cliff Second makes an incredible discovery. It is a secret jet pack that allows him to fly. He learns that screen star Neville Sinclair wants to give the jet pack to the Nazis. Cliff must elude Sinclair, take down the Nazis, and, obviously, save the girl.
